In the world of finance, trading with artificial intelligence (AI) has become a game-changer for investors and traders. By utilizing sophisticated algorithms and machine learning techniques, AI is able to analyze vast amounts of data at high speeds to make informed trading decisions. However, to fully grasp the intricacies of trading with AI, it is essential to understand the Programming ontology that underpins this cutting-edge technology. Programming ontology in trading with AI refers to the structure and organization of the programming language and concepts used in developing AI-powered trading systems. This includes understanding the different components such as data structures, algorithms, and mathematical models that are crucial for building successful trading strategies. One key aspect of programming ontology in trading with AI is data management. AI-powered trading systems rely on vast amounts of data from various sources such as financial markets, economic indicators, and news feeds. Effective data management involves collecting, cleaning, and processing this data to ensure its accuracy and reliability for making trading decisions. Another important aspect of programming ontology is algorithm design. Algorithms are the heart of AI-powered trading systems, as they are responsible for analyzing data, identifying patterns, and executing trades based on predefined rules. Traders and developers must have a deep understanding of algorithms such as machine learning models, deep learning networks, and reinforcement learning techniques to build robust and efficient trading systems. Moreover, mathematical models play a crucial role in programming ontology in trading with AI. These models are used to interpret data, make predictions about market movements, and optimize trading strategies. Understanding mathematical concepts such as statistics, probability theory, and optimization algorithms is essential for developing AI-powered trading systems that can generate consistent profits.
